Transaction 893b91e84ea3f368bc05836d25c7fc2d190ba16f8c39d7fd4063f7fec028c838

1 Input
2 Outputs
  • 893b91e84ea3f368bc05836d25c7fc2d190ba16f8c39d7fd4063f7fec028c838:0
  • value  121917962
    address  1EzXmphgmgoF8Gqs1Sqzf7mVWf5WzFLTrn
  • 893b91e84ea3f368bc05836d25c7fc2d190ba16f8c39d7fd4063f7fec028c838:1
  • value  15515359
    address  1AHY8puC5G7jqfQS53ufbmCMHYWPpMLfRW